If `A=4x^(2)+y^(2)-6xy,`
`B=3y^(2)+12x^(2)+8xy,`
`C=6x^(2)+8y^(2)+6xy`
Find (i) `A+B+C` (ii)`(A-B)-C`

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
(i)`22x^(2)+12y^(2)+8xy` (ii) `-14x^(2)-10y^(2)-20xy or - (14x^(2)+10y^(2)+20 xy)`
